Human chorionic gonadotropin (hCG) is a hormone for the maternal recognition of pregnancy produced by trophoblast cells that are surrounding a growing embryo (syncytiotrophoblast initially), which eventually forms the placenta after implantation. The presence of hCG is detected in some pregnancy tests (HCG pregnancy strip tests). …

Beta hcg graph. Beta-hCG (bHCG or β-hCG) is a sex hormone found in the mother's blood serum that can be used to help interpret obstetric ultrasound findings. It occurs in approximately two percent of all pregnancies in the United ...In a healthy pregnancy, the hCG level typically doubles every 48 hours. In an ectopic pregnancy, the hCG level may increase less than 66% in 48 hours. There's some overlap between the possible ...First some basics. Human chorionic gonadotropin (hCG) is a hormone that is released by the human embryo after conception. It is used to diagnose pregnancy and a result greater than 5 mIU/mL is generally considered positive. The hCG level has to rise appropriately (it doubles every 3 days or so in early pregnancy) till it reaches around 1500 mIU/mL.

An ectopic pregnancy is an extrauterine pregnancy. While the majority of ectopic pregnancies occur in the fallopian tube, nontubal sites include cervical, interstitial, ovarian, and abdominal pregnancy. Other abnormally implanted pregnancies, including hysterotomy (ie, cesarean, myomectomy) scar pregnancies can also occur.

An hCG level of less than 5 mIU/mL is considered negative for pregnancy, and anything above 25 mIU/mL is considered positive for pregnancy. An hCG level between 6 and 24 mIU/mL is considered a grey area, and you’ll likely need to be retested to see if your levels rise to confirm a pregnancy. An hCG level between 6 and 24 …Since HCG levels rise exponentially, there is a very very wide range of normal. This is why it's very hard to interpret just one level in isolation. It's important to check at least 2 levels at least 48 hours apart to determine the trend. In a healthy pregnancy, the levels should double every 48 - 72 hours.
